Special Verdict

A verdict in a legal trial that answers specific questions posed by the judge rather than providing a general judgment of guilty or not guilty.

Directed Verdict

A ruling by a judge in a jury trial, typically in favor of one party, when the judge concludes that no reasonable jury could reach a different verdict.
